Чек-бокс (от англ. checkbox — "поле для отметки") — это элемент интерфейса, позволяющий пользователю делать выбор из предложенных вариантов. Рассмотрим его основные характеристики и применение.

Содержание

Основные особенности чек-боксов

  • Графический элемент квадратной формы
  • Возможность выбора одного или нескольких вариантов
  • Два состояния: отмечен (галочка) и не отмечен
  • Используется в формах, настройках и фильтрах

Где применяются чек-боксы

Сфера примененияПример использования
Веб-формыСогласие с условиями, выбор категорий
Программное обеспечениеНастройки параметров
Мобильные приложенияФильтрация контента
Опросы и анкетыВыбор нескольких вариантов ответа

Отличие чек-бокса от радио-кнопки

Чек-бокс

  • Позволяет выбрать несколько вариантов
  • Квадратная форма
  • Отмечается галочкой

Радио-кнопка

  • Разрешает выбрать только один вариант из группы
  • Круглая форма
  • Отмечается точкой

Техническая реализация

ТехнологияПример кода
HTML<input type="checkbox" id="option1" name="option1">
CSSinput[type="checkbox"] { margin: 10px; }
JavaScriptdocument.getElementById('option1').checked = true;

Правила использования чек-боксов

  1. Размещать подпись справа от элемента (в большинстве интерфейсов)
  2. Группировать связанные чек-боксы
  3. Обеспечивать достаточный размер для кликабельности
  4. Использовать понятные и краткие подписи

Дополнительные возможности

  • Три состояния (некоторые реализации): отмечен, не отмечен, частично отмечен
  • Каскадные чек-боксы (родительские и дочерние)
  • Интерактивные эффекты при наведении и нажатии

Заключение

Чек-бокс является стандартным и удобным элементом интерфейса для ситуаций, когда пользователю необходимо сделать множественный выбор. Правильное использование чек-боксов улучшает юзабилити форм и упрощает взаимодействие пользователя с цифровыми продуктами.

Другие статьи

Зачем нужен штрих-код на товаре и прочее